On 24 Jul 2002, at 2:58, Jason Cornfeld wrote:

>       I tightened my steering box a few months ago.. and it steered great. 
> now it seems to wander a little bit, I drive this car EVERY DAY. so. I need 
> to know, could old shocks cause this? what about messed up ball joints?

Could be worn out shocks, loose ball joints, loose tie rod ends, 
overpressurized front tires (try 20psi front/30psi rear), loose set screw in the 
front upper trailing arm, the one that attaches it to the torsion bar, worn out 
steering damper....

> I am also wondering, on the rear tires, it seems the top of the right rear
> tire tilts inward towards the body a little. could a bad set of shocks do
> this too? 

This angle should change very little with the IRS suspension. Is everything in 
there correctly? I have seen cars where the diagonal arm pivot bolt had been 
removed and left out. This left that arm just bumping around and making 
noise, and allowed the rear wheel to be somewhat free to sit however it liked.

Unless you have some special shocks, the shocks don't generally affect the 
ride height or wheel/tire position. In other words, if you take a car with 
standard shocks and remove them completely, it won't sit any lower or 
higher.
